Hand lettering is absolutely everywhere. From shop faēades and menus to websites, invitations and birthday cards, the appeal of hand-drawn lettering is undeniable. So much so that, these days, top quality typography has become the expected market standard, rather than merely an optional flourish.
So whether you want to design something for your business or website, present your product with eye-catching packaging, create a personalised gift for someone special, or simply make something decorative, Art Class: Hand Lettering gives you all the fundamentals to get started.
Covering three distinct lettering crafts: modern calligraphy, brushwork lettering and blackboard letter art - each section is presented by an expert artist introducing you to their craft and includes plenty of space for you to practice each lettering techniques. With full alphabets for every typographic style, you have everything you need to produce your own letter art.

Judy Broad is a professional calligrapher and teacher based in the UK. She is the author of Creative Calligraphy, published by Arcturus in 2017.
Archie Salandin is a sign maker based in London. With a background in fine art, Archie specializes in creating a contemporary spin on a traditional craft.
Michael Tilley is a blackboard artist, sign-writer and mural artist based in London.
